Output e596784a5f6c90b49b2ec43ad8b5309630f318d893c8a492fc84a3b293fb6e51:33

value
67535342
script pubkey
OP_0 OP_PUSHBYTES_20 6f0177e4d54871fa8e3a4eec6d6b4303ea96ffbf
address
bc1qduqh0ex4fpcl4r36fmkx666rq04fdlals67d0t
transaction
e596784a5f6c90b49b2ec43ad8b5309630f318d893c8a492fc84a3b293fb6e51
spent
true